I have been having problems with the Software Update feature off and on now for months. Sometimes it works and sometimes it doesn't.

When attempting to update from the apple menu it says checking for new software then says new software is available for your computer but there are actually no programs available in the selection box.

When trying it from system preferences pane it will tell me I am not connected to the internet. Internet works fine. Software update does not.

This is driving me nuts. What can I do?
 
Run the Software Update, and then when you get to the empty box, go to the "Software Update" menu on the top bar and choose "Reset ignored updates".
 
Is this happening from your home Internet connection or an office connection? In System Preferences / Network: add your proxy settings (the same ones you have added to your browser). In System Preferences / Internet: add your proxy settings.
